GRiZ has released nearly an album a year, with nine albums since his debut End of the World Party in 2011. With such a constant and consistent output, not to mention touring schedule, you’d think he would take some time to slow down every once in a while. But no, his next album is already on its way with the first single, “Your Light,” out today. Chasing The Golden Hour returns for Part 4, the second in the series to come out as an album. It's been a long, quiet year for fans of GRiZ, but those attending Burning Man will see that his creative flame has far from extinguished. Beloved for his funk-infused dubstep and high-energy live shows, GRiZ in June 2023 announced an indefinite hiatus from music, citing a desire to travel and spend more time with loved ones. Adopted from Guatemala at a young age and raised in New York, Gromo has evolved into a producer who’s not afraid to blend his love for rock and roll, hip hop, and heavy metal into thrilling electronic music tracks. He has studied at NYU’s prestigious Clive Davis Institute; traveled the world performing Ultra events in Miami, Europe, and throughout Asia; and collaborated with artists such as pop singer Rhea Raj and producer/singer-songwriter Hush. Groove Synthesis has announced the 3rd Wave 8M – a compact desktop synthesiser to a more accessible price point, without compromising on sound quality or core features. Building on the success of the flagship 24-voice 3rd Wave models 24K and 24M, the new 8M features 8 voices of polyphony and bi-timbral operation in a streamlined desktop format.
